I need to clarify the following issue: if a "discontinuity" (like a saddle, a "small" opening to drain/vent the shell/channel chamber, a "large" opening for the INLET/OUTLET of the Process Fluid, ...) may be "close" to an INTEGRAL tubesheet ["close" mean distance less than: 1.8 x RADQ (D x t)] when the shell/channel thickness is used as "reinforcement" to reduce the tubesheet thickness ?
(See UHX-12.5.10 and UHX-13.6 for references)
I was not able to find any of such constraints in ASME VIII-1: the only available "criteria" is an extrapolation of the MIN. Distance between two LOCAL AREA of DISCONTINUTY (where S >= 1.10 x Sm) stated in the ASME VIII Div. 2 Code (Ex. Appendix 4).
Does someone has a "criteria" to suggest? I see very often request of quotation of Exchanger with "large nozzles" or "Supports" very close to an Integral Tubesheet with reduced thickness ("clamped" at shell/channel shell barrels ends).
NOTE: The New European Codes (EN-13445/3) and other Old EU National Codes (Ex. BS-5500, VSR) state a MIN distance respect to a "discontinuity" (Flange, Cone-to-Cylinder attachment, .... )!
